Fireplace Accent Wall Remodel

Project Description

This fireplace remodel in Roseville was designed to turn a plain living room wall into a true focal point. Darla wanted a custom accent wall that felt built in, clean, and timeless. The goal was to create a fireplace wall that worked for everyday living while also elevating the entire space.

This project included a full fireplace build out with white shaker cabinets, open shelving, integrated lighting, and a high performing electric fireplace. From design to installation, every detail was planned in advance so the remodel could move quickly and smoothly.

The Starting Point

Before the remodel, the living room wall was completely bare. Whenever family and friends gathered to watch TV, the space felt unfinished and lacked character. There was no fireplace, no storage, and no visual anchor for the room.

Darla knew the room had potential, but it needed structure and warmth. She wanted something custom that looked like it had always been part of the home.

The Vision

Darla reached out to Rossle Homes because she was tired of looking at a blank wall during movie nights and gatherings. She had a clear vision from the start. She wanted white cabinets, open shelving, integrated lighting, and very minimal decorative elements.

A realistic and high performing electric fireplace was also essential. We visited a fireplace showroom together and Darla chose the Redstone electric fireplace from Modern Flames based on our recommendation.

Tile selection was another key moment in the design process. After visiting a tile showroom, Darla fell in love with the Emser Milestone tile. It replaced her original idea of a stone veneer and helped create a cleaner and more refined look.

The Remodel Process

We began with detailed planning and clear communication so expectations were aligned from day one. Once materials were selected and 3D designs approved, our team moved quickly.

The remodel included framing the fireplace wall, installing the electric fireplace, building custom white shaker cabinets, and adding open shelving with integrated puck lighting. The tile surround was installed with careful attention to layout and finish.

Throughout the process, we stayed in constant communication. The entire fireplace remodel was completed within two weeks and finished right before Christmas.

Bringing It All Together

The finished fireplace wall completely transformed the living room. The cabinets provide clean and functional storage. The open shelving keeps the design light and balanced. The integrated lighting adds warmth and depth to the space.

The Redstone electric fireplace became the centerpiece of the room. The Emser Milestone tile surround tied everything together and delivered the polished look Darla was hoping for.
